Understanding the Playbook domestic violence and sexual assault education program for professional and collegiate athletics
02 · Signature Program

Understanding the Playbook

Eddie's signature domestic violence and sexual assault education program, built for professional and collegiate athletics and grown from years of prevention work at LSU, including community education in partnership with A Call to Men. It replaces the compliance checkbox with a conversation your people actually engage in, because the stakes are careers, families, and lives.

Team workshops and trainings with Eddie St-Vil
03 · Teams

Team Workshops & Trainings

Title IX education, QPR suicide prevention certification training, crisis response and debriefing, and student-athlete development, including onboarding built for incoming classes of nearly 300. The trainings your people are required to sit through, delivered so well they forget it was required.

How is this different from counseling? +

Counseling is licensed clinical care for individuals, limited to Louisiana and Texas. This lane is consulting: leadership development, training, and speaking for teams and organizations. It is not therapy, which means no state limits, no clinical relationship, and engagements built around organizational outcomes.

Do you work outside of Louisiana? +

Yes. Consulting, speaking, and training engagements travel nationwide, and virtual delivery is available for workshops and development programs. The clinical licensure limits apply only to therapy, not to this work.
